Multan RTO issues final tax notice to BZU for recovery of Rs3.6m

MULTAN: The Federal Board of Revenue (FBR), Regional Tax Office (RTO) has issued final tax notice to Bahaudddin Zikariya University (BZU) for the recovery of Rs.3.6 million outstanding taxes.

Sources told Customs Today that the Regional Tax Office has issued income tax notice to Bahaudddin Zikariya University for non-payment of their income taxes generated from auctions of different canteens located in varsity. Tax authorities observed that BZU has auctioned their different canteens and hostels mess but they have not deposited their full payment of Rs7.6 million.

Authorities of BZU have deposited Rs3.75 million few months ago on which Inland Revenue issued them tax notice for the submission of outstanding taxes as soon as possible. After issuance of tax notice to Bahaudddin Zikariya University they have deposited almost Rs200,000.

Bahaudddin Zikariya University Multan is defaulter of Rs.3.6 million tax and Regional Tax Office Multan has served them final tax notice for the recovery of outstanding dues. Bahaudddin Zikariya University has been asked to clear their outstanding dues before 25th March; otherwise, strict action will be taken against them by seizing their official bank accounts.
